Actor Claire Holt Lists Beverly Hills Pad—Custom-Built For Previous Owner Will Arnett—for $10.25 Million

Arrested Development and Bojack Horseman star Will Arnett’s former custom-built Beverly Hills home has landed back on the market with some new customizations, thanks to its seller, Australian actor Claire Holt. Dirt reports that the Vampire Diaries and Pretty Little Liars star paid Arnett $7.85 million for the three-quarter-acre property in 2021 and is now asking $10.25 million.

Records show that Arnett paid $2.86 million for the canyon-view lot in 2015 before demolishing the outdated home that sat on the property and replacing it with a modern 4,149-square-foot home designed by architect Suchi Reddy and design firm Living Homes. The wood and glass L-shaped structure was inspired by the work of architect Ray Kappe and was completed in 2017. 

Privately tucked behind tall gates and greenery, the six-bedroom and four-and-a-half-bathroom abode boasts a spa-like escape from the city, particularly with its outdoor amenities. A standalone wooden sauna, a cold plunge pool, and an outdoor rain shower make up one stone-paved area of the side yard, while an infinity-edge pool, a spa, an outdoor fireplace, and a wrap-around wooden terrace round out the backyard.

The addition of a cozy carpeted home theater was among the renovations that Holt and her husband, real estate executive Andrew Jablon, made to the light-flooded dwelling. This upgrade was likely a must for Jablon, who was the inspiration behind a similar renovation to the couple’s West Hollywood home that AD toured in 2018. The pair changed a bedroom in that house into a media room with the ensuite bathroom still intact. “So, now he can watch hours of sports without leaving—not even when he needs a shower!” Holt quipped to AD.

The couple also removed a floating wall in between the eat-in kitchen and living space, opting for a more open floor plan, added a gym, and turned Arnett’s above-the-garage recording studio into a guest suite.
